Transaction 11e3412ce36215631d9742b6892138603839738d2e0a126755883993bc15e75a

1 Input
2 Outputs
  • 11e3412ce36215631d9742b6892138603839738d2e0a126755883993bc15e75a:0
  • value  1034160
    address  3Q6S4FRjFSzCQTZVrP7Vnb1jX3nkrtAypn
  • 11e3412ce36215631d9742b6892138603839738d2e0a126755883993bc15e75a:1
  • value  12230318
    address  1DcLY6bfbjNysgEHBp9zNWkvKs4Po5PPnJ